Walter Achenbach Obituary

ACHENBACH
Walter B.
Walter B. Achenbach, formerly of Toledo, Ohio passed away peacefully at his home in Naples, Florida on April 6, 2016, surrounded by family. Walter is survived by his wife, Jean Rhoads Achenbach; three sons, Bruce Achenbach, Naples, Florida; Brian Achenbach and his wife, Younghie, of Claremont, California; Jay Achenbach and his wife, Julie, of Toledo, Ohio; and Jay's children, Kyler and Kendra Achenbach.
Curly, as he was known to friends and colleagues, was born and grew up in rural Taylorville, Illinois. He graduated from the University of Illinois. Following his WWII service in the United Sates Army, his professional career began with Owens-Illinois and spanned 47 years. He retired in 1985 as O-I Corporate Vice President and General Manager of the Libbey Glass Division. His 17 years as General Manager at Libbey were the highlight of his long and fulfilling career. After retiring from Libbey, he took an assignment as Managing Director of the Ravenhead Glass Company in England. He and his wife, Jean enjoyed living in London and Southport until fully retiring in 1987.
Curly and Jean enjoyed a healthy and active retirement in Sapphire, North Carolina and Naples, Florida. They were longtime residents and active members of the Wyndemere Country Club in Naples, Florida for over 29 years.
Per his wishes, there will be a small service limited to family when his ashes are placed in the family plot in Taylorville, Illinois. This service will celebrate his close to 95 years of a long, healthy and happy life, especially the 70 years of marriage to his beloved wife, Jean.
